Overview

Salmon habitat conservation is the multifaceted effort to protect, restore, and manage the freshwater and marine environments essential for the survival and reproduction of salmon species worldwide. This isn't just about the fish themselves; it's about maintaining the intricate ecosystem services that healthy rivers, streams, and oceans provide. The goal is to ensure that salmon populations, from the iconic Pacific salmon runs to the less-heralded Atlantic varieties, can navigate their life cycles unimpeded by human-induced degradation. It encompasses everything from preserving spawning grounds to ensuring adequate water flow and quality, and protecting migratory corridors.

🌍 Why It Matters: The Global Stakes

The imperative for salmon habitat conservation is global because these fish are keystone species in many ecosystems, acting as vital indicators of environmental health. Their migrations, spanning thousands of miles between freshwater nurseries and the open ocean, connect disparate environments. The nutrients they transport, both in their bodies and through the carcasses left after spawning, fertilize terrestrial ecosystems. Economically, healthy salmon populations support significant commercial fisheries and recreational angling industries, contributing billions to global economies. Their cultural significance, particularly for Indigenous communities across the Northern Hemisphere, is immeasurable, representing a deep spiritual and ancestral connection.

🏞️ Key Threats to Salmon Habitats

The threats are as diverse as the salmon themselves. Habitat fragmentation due to dams, roads, and urbanization is a primary culprit, blocking migration routes and isolating populations. Water pollution from agricultural runoff (pesticides, fertilizers), industrial discharge, and urban wastewater degrades water quality, harming salmon at all life stages. Climate change exacerbates these issues by altering water temperatures, increasing the frequency of extreme weather events like floods and droughts, and impacting prey availability. Overfishing, though often regulated, can still deplete vulnerable stocks, and the introduction of invasive species can outcompete or prey upon native salmon.

💡 Innovative Conservation Strategies

Conservationists are employing a range of innovative strategies. Dam removal projects, like the Elwha River Restoration in Washington State, are proving highly effective in restoring access to vast historical habitats. Habitat restoration techniques include re-meandering rivers, re-establishing riparian vegetation for shade and bank stability, and installing fish passage structures where removal isn't feasible. Advanced monitoring technologies, such as environmental DNA (eDNA) sampling, allow for non-invasive population assessments. Furthermore, efforts to improve water quality monitoring and reduce non-point source pollution are crucial for long-term success.

🤝 Who's Doing the Work? Key Players

A diverse array of actors is involved in salmon habitat conservation. Government agencies, such as NOAA Fisheries in the U.S. or Fisheries and Oceans Canada, set regulations and manage fisheries. Indigenous communities are often at the forefront, drawing on traditional ecological knowledge and asserting rights to protect ancestral salmon resources. Environmental NGOs like Trout Unlimited or the Wild Salmon Center advocate for policy changes, conduct restoration projects, and raise public awareness. Researchers from universities and scientific institutions provide critical data and analysis. Finally, private landowners play a vital role in managing habitats along rivers and streams.

📈 Measuring Success: Metrics & Challenges

Measuring the success of salmon habitat conservation is a complex undertaking, often relying on a suite of metrics. Population counts of returning adult salmon (escapement) are a primary indicator, alongside assessments of juvenile survival rates. Habitat quality metrics, such as water temperature, dissolved oxygen levels, and the presence of suitable spawning gravel, are also tracked. The extent of restored or protected habitat area is another key measure. However, challenges persist, including the long timeframes required for populations to recover, the influence of ocean conditions beyond human control, and the difficulty in attributing changes solely to conservation efforts. Frequently Asked Questions

What is the difference between salmon habitat conservation and fisheries management?

Fisheries management primarily focuses on regulating fishing activities to ensure sustainable harvest levels, often setting quotas and seasons. Habitat conservation, on the other hand, addresses the environmental conditions necessary for salmon to survive, reproduce, and thrive throughout their life cycle. While distinct, they are deeply interconnected; effective fisheries management is impossible without healthy habitats, and habitat conservation efforts are often undertaken to support robust fisheries.

How does climate change specifically impact salmon habitats?

Climate change leads to warmer water temperatures, which can stress or kill salmon, especially juveniles. It also alters precipitation patterns, causing more extreme floods that scour spawning beds and prolonged droughts that reduce stream flow, stranding fish. Changes in ocean currents and prey availability due to warming waters also affect salmon during their marine phase. These combined impacts create a challenging environment for salmon survival and migration.

Are all salmon species equally threatened?

No, the conservation status varies significantly among salmon species and even distinct populations within a species. For example, some Pacific salmon populations, like certain runs of Chinook and sockeye, are listed as endangered or threatened under legislation like the Endangered Species Act due to severe habitat degradation and overfishing. Other populations may be more robust, though still facing pressures. Atlantic salmon populations, particularly in North America, are also facing significant declines.

What role do Indigenous communities play in salmon conservation?

Indigenous communities have a profound historical, cultural, and spiritual connection to salmon, often viewing them as sacred. They possess invaluable traditional ecological knowledge about salmon behavior, habitat, and sustainable harvesting practices. Many Indigenous groups are actively involved in co-management initiatives, habitat restoration projects, and advocating for their inherent rights to protect salmon resources, often leading conservation efforts in their territories.

Can dam removal truly restore salmon populations?

Dam removal can be a powerful tool for restoring salmon populations by reopening access to vast upstream spawning and rearing habitats that were previously blocked. Successful examples, like the Elwha River dam removal in Washington State, have shown dramatic increases in sediment transport and the return of fish to previously inaccessible areas. However, the success depends on the specific dam, the condition of the upstream habitat, and the overall health of the watershed, including water quality and the presence of other threats.
